Here are some tips to find the optimal split system AC for your needs:

* Consider for units with a low decibel rating. The lower the number, the quieter the unit.

* Check online reviews to see what other users have to say about the noise level of specific models.

* Consider features like variable-speed fans and sleep modes that can help reduce noise levels even further.

Split System Installation Cost Breakdown for Two-Story Homes

Determining the price of a split system installation in a two-story home can be challenging. A variety of factors influence the final figure, and it's crucial to get a precise quote from a qualified HVAC contractor. Generally, installation costs for a two-story split system can range from $1,500 to $9,500.

  • Several factors can affect the overall cost, like the size of your home, the quantity of units required, the complexity of the installation, and the labor costs in your locality.
  • Wiring upgrades may be necessary if your existing circuitry can't accommodate the new split system. This can substantially increase the overall expense.
  • Authorization fees also differ depending on your location and the specific requirements of your town.

It's essential to obtain multiple quotes from reputable HVAC contractors before making a decision. This will allow you to evaluate prices, services, and warranties to find the best solution for your two-story home.

Perfect Guide to Ductless Air Conditioner Sizing

Sizing your window-mounted air conditioner correctly is essential for efficient performance and energy savings. A system that is insufficient will struggle to cool your space sufficiently, while a system that is too large can waste energy. Upon buying an air conditioner, evaluate the BTUs needed for your home's size and temperature.

  • Factors to Consider When Sizing Your Air Conditioner:Room size, insulation levels, number of occupants, sun exposure, local climate

A professional HVAC contractor can assist you in determining the suitable air conditioner size for your specifications.
